Tragic Loss of Life in Palestinian Ambulance Attack

The world was shocked and saddened by the news of the tragic deaths of two paramedics in Palestine. Haitham Tubasi and Suhail Rasras lost their lives when their ambulance was targeted by an Israeli bombing. The paramedics were on their way to the site of another Israeli airstrike in the Tal Al-Sultan neighborhood, West of Rafah, when the attack occurred.

Details of the Attack

According to reports, the ambulance carrying Tubasi and Rasras was hit by an Israeli missile, causing it to burst into flames. The paramedics were unable to escape the vehicle and tragically lost their lives in the attack.
